STUDY

STUDY        

Proverbs 25:1-7
Devotional: -“It is the glory of God to conceal a matter, But the glory of kings is to search out a matter” (V. 2) NKJV



   To study is to be curious. To study is to go on a search. To study is to give quality attention to find out a matter. To study is to put in quality attention to access the deep secret or mystery of an information. We can access the power in the word of God by studying the word.  Those who will not study, will not be able to access the power.

   The word of God says to us, that God takes glory and honour in hiding things. That means, though the power of God is available to all but not all will access it. The word of God tells us that only Kings or Ruler takes the honour in searching the power in the word of God. God makes His power a secret i.e. a bank, because He wants people to pay the price of searching (Deuteronomy 29:29). This is because, whatever that is common only makes common people, but only deep searchers are ordained by their discoveries to rule. As much as the word of God is powerful, each of us has to pay the price of studying.

   Let us therefore be willing to commit our lives and energy to studying the word of God. It is not a mere book or a mere word but the power bank of God. The riches of this world are not found on the surface. You do not need to give yourself to studying volume at a time, but be consistent in your study. This is by satisfying the questions of your heart by the help of the Holy Spirit. Peace!

PRAYER: Lord, give me a heart to always study your word.
